Responsibilities
-
Assist the Maintenance Supervisor in maintaining all physical aspects of the property
-
Complete all assigned service requests properly within 24 hours
-
Maintain excellent customer service relationship
-
Develop and maintain personal technical skills necessary to provide a superior level of service without relying on outside vendors
-
Assist with or perform all work necessary to bring 50% of vacated units to rent-ready condition in a timely manner
-
Abide by the Company’s hazard communication program; follow safe work practices and encourage staff to follow safe work practices
-
Work on-call call as directed by the Maintenance Supervisor
